Well, there's Handi-Key from Microsystems Software (around $400; demo
version that runs for 60 minutes and quits (but can be reloaded; doesn't
lock up machine) is available on some BBSs). There's also Scanning WSKE
from Words Plus; main disadvantage is price ($700) and memory requirement
(takes up 220K!). There's also EZ-Scan from Regenesis; much better price
($75), but I've never seen it in use.
